Objective
You can actively use the basic vocabulary of your own field in English.
You can act in English in different communication situations in your field at the European skill level B2.
You can search for information in English-language sources and apply it to study and work.

Course part description
The key themes of the course include: school social worker's duties, Finnish social services, the Finnish school system, social services for families, child protection, learning challenges, multiculturalism, and multi-professional collaboration. Additionally, you will study a few optional topics in more depth and create a poster on a chosen topic for a gallery walk at the end of the course.
